Login
Start Free Trial Are you a business? Click Here
Ycee Ray
Oh what joy! Mrs. Harrylucy and her team worked wonders—I got my refund back!
2 months ago
Read investmarkets.com Reviews
investmarkets.com has a 2.3 average rating from 500 reviews